The article examines the activity of Doctor V. P. Kovalevskiy's organization (group) in Petrograd in 1918. The article gives the analysis of the groups activity and membership. Using its relations with the English, the organization was transporting officers to Murmansk and Archangelsk and collecting the secret information. History of the group foundation is examined on the basis of the Cheka documents and memories of witnesses.

The paper covers the work of the last (10th) Congress of people's deputies of Russia (the supreme government body which functioned in Russia in 1990-1993). The main documents adopted by the Congress during the political crisis in the autumn of 1993 are analyzed. The meetings of the Congress and the situation of the besieged House of Soviets are examined. The special attention is paid to the events which took place in Moscow in October the 3th -4th, 1993.
